A vintage coral set hinged bangle - probably Dutch
A vintage coral set hinged bangle - probably Dutch, designed as a continuous line of 4mm coral beads threaded on a wire and mounted on the hinged bangle, the two ends crossing over at the front to incorporate a central flowerhead feature of seven larger bouton coral beads (one replaced); discrete hinge and push clasp, integral safety chain; yellow metal with cartouche stamped '800' and surface tests for gold, suggesting silver gilt of Dutch origin; internal width 5.7cm
